win and second consecutive win.” Pepperdine’s ADR teams competed in three competitions in California and one international competition in Paris, placing in each competition and making it to the final round in one. In the ICC International Commercial Mediation Competition in Paris, France, Pepperdine was ranked in the top 16 of an international field of 66 teams. “They were engaged as partners and not as competitors,” said 9

professor Maureen Weston, advisor to Pepperdine’s team in the ICC competition in France. “They learned in-depth skills of how to think like lawyers and how to be lawyers. They received feedback from experienced judges. That is tough to get in any other kind of academic environment.” 
